Here's what you'd do:

  • Support lead responsible engineer in development, and production of custom space electronics.
  • May support senior lead engineer on complex projects.
  • Manage and review product requirements from internal and external customer stakeholders through product development evolution including deriving design and test requirements necessary to ensure product performance, functionality, reliability and manufacturability.
  • Collaborate with designers to validate conceptual solutions through the performance of trade studies and analyses.
  • Allocate product requirements to functional disciplines and coordinate the verification activities across the project team to ensure all product requirements are verified and documented.
  • Author and review engineering analyses and reports.
  • Ensure project data deliverables meet customer specifications and are delivered on time.
  • Author test procedures.
  • Assist in design verification testing and production hardware testing.
  • Read and understand printed circuit board assembly (PCBA) schematics.
  • Use laboratory measurement equipment to diagnose and troubleshoot electronic failures down to the discrete component / integrated circuit level.
  • Resolve non-conformance issue encountered during manufacturing and testing activities including leading Failure Review Board (FRB) meetings and championing Root Cause and Corrective Action (RCCA) efforts.

Job Requirements

Required Skills:

  • Bachelor's Degree in Science or Electrical Engineering.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in electronic systems with at least one of the following: PCBA design, Embedded processors software design, requirements management.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ience in authoring, managing, deriving, and verifying requirements for complex electronics systems.
  • Minimum 3 years of experience with a requirement management database such as: IBM Rational DOORS, JAMA Connect, Siemens Polarion.

Preferred Skills:

  • A high degree of proficiency with Microsoft Tools (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Project).
  • Self-starting instincts and a strong sense of project ownership.
  • Ability to work independently with a strong technical foundation while proactively identifying and resolving technical challenges.
  • Good understanding of computer architecture and digital interface technologies.
  • Experience designing or specifying space-based, radiation-hardened electronic components.
  • Ability to work onsite and be the primary POC during 24/7 product testing campaigns.
